The agenda includes a call to order, roll call, and a consent calendar covering claims register summary, monthly financial reports, city council meeting minutes, and an Arbor Day Proclamation. Unfinished business includes a Fire Relief Association request to increase pension benefits. New business involves resolutions for Sourcewell Community Impact Funds Grant for sirens and a MRES, GRIP Grant for a SCADA System, along with actions regarding Relief Association Grass Rig Purchase, appointment of a Fire Dept 1st Asst Chief, Astera Hwy 71 Underground Tunnel Removal, a Right-of-Way Use Agreement for 940 Elm Ave NW, a Roach Petition to Vacate Streets with a call for a Public Hearing, and a Library Elevator Maintenance Agreement. The meeting is open to the public and will include department reports from various city departments. A closed meeting is scheduled to discuss attorney-client privilege for negotiations, followed by upcoming meetings and adjournment.
The comprehensive plan for Wadena focuses on updating and guiding the city's future development. It addresses various elements including land use, housing, historical and cultural resources, community facilities, the environment, and economic development. The plan includes an overview of existing conditions, issue identification based on public involvement, and specific goals and objectives for each area. It also outlines future growth projections and an implementation plan with measures for achieving the stated goals.
The strategic plan for the City of Wadena outlines goals and objectives across six categories: land use, housing, historical and cultural resources, community facilities, nature and the environment, and economic development. Key areas of focus include promoting growth that creates diverse opportunities for residents, maintaining the character of existing housing, preserving historical sites, ensuring reliable public services, protecting natural resources, and fostering a diverse economy.
